WWW Rautatie Asema
I grew up near the Erie Lackawana railroad yards, collect Finnish Saarinens, and live in northern Vermont, where I think I still see some snow under the hemlocks on the north side of the hill outside the house, so a Web site for Finnish Railway Philately is a natural like sugar on snow (maple syrup dripped over a bowl of snow).
This site isn't a topical site just about trains on Finnish stamps, though that's covered well also. It's how the postal system and the rail network in Finland have worked together through the years.
It's a specialist site that covers stamps, maxim cards, state and private railway stamps, postal stationery, railway cancels, booklets, parcel stamps, special cancellations, postcards and literature, and probably a few other things in between.
Many topics are covered in depth, some are under constuction. It's more of an online research project than anything else, along the lines of "Post Office in Paradise." You'll also find information about the actual railways themselves, and you won't have to try and pronounce "rautatie asema" (railroad station) because the site is in English.
Finnish Railway Philately

Palms At the Show
If you use a PDA with the PalmOS you can now add a stamp collecting database manager to it. Extended Technology Systems offers "Pocket Stamp 1.0" for a free 30-day shareware trail.
Pocket Stamp is meant to help you track large want lists while you're out at stamp shows or meetings and lets you record the data of your new purchases. Drop down menus let you catergorize your stamp quickly and record retrieval is done through a scrollable index.

Ad-ware
Adware is a variety of funding for software developers that relies on providing Web surfing habits to marketing companies, who use the data to construct more efficient sites to reach their online customer's needs. On the other hand, many people don't like the idea of unknowingly providing this information to god-knows-who.
Previously, I mentioned a site that offered Optout. It located and deleted adware installed on hard drives. That program is no longer available, but a recommended alternative is Ad-ware put out by a German company called Lavasoft.
It's a free adware, spyware, removal tool that finds detects and safely removes advertising spyware from your system.
